WEMIX reported a major smart contract compromise on July 26 after an attacker obtained owner privileges. The attacker minted and transferred approximately 5.23 million WEMIX tokens, converted into 30,736 WEMIX and 724,198.27 USDC.e, totaling an estimated $6.25 million. The funds moved through Ethereum and BNB Chain before being exchanged for ETH, USDT, and other assets, complicating tracking and recovery efforts. The team identified the compromised addresses, disabled the WEMIX3.0 Bridge, and partnered with exchanges that have already frozen several linked addresses. The investigation continues to determine the attack path and strengthen internal security controls.
